Gender in Figures |
This publication provides important information and graphical analysis related to gender equality and empowerment of women in the Arab region. It includes sex-disaggregated data and gender-sensitive indicators needed for gender analysis. The facts and figures along with national policies and practices in various interlinked areas are compiled from international and comparable national sources. |

Executive Committee |
The Economic and Social Commission for Western Asia (ESCWA), at its twenty-eighth session held in Tunis from 15 to 18 September 2014, adopted resolution 320 (XXVIII) on redesignating the Technical Committee as the “Executive Committee” and amending its terms of reference, so that it may play a greater role in steering and coordinating all ESCWA activities, pursuant to a recommendation made by the Technical Committee at its eighth meeting, held in Amman from 10 to 12 December 2013. |
